Exploring the Best Places to Visit in West Coast Scotland Map

When it comes to tourist attractions, the West Coast Scotland Map has something for everyone. One of my personal favorites is the Isle of Skye, known for its stunning scenery and rugged landscapes. Whether you're hiking through the Cuillin Mountains or exploring the Old Man of Storr, you'll be awed by the natural beauty of this island.

Getting Off the Beaten Path in West Coast Scotland Map

While the tourist attractions on the West Coast Scotland Map are undoubtedly worth visiting, don't forget to explore some of the lesser-known areas as well. For example, the Kintyre Peninsula is a hidden gem, known for its stunning beaches and quaint fishing villages.

Q: Is it necessary to rent a car to explore West Coast Scotland Map?

A: While it's not essential to rent a car, it's highly recommended, as many of the best tourist attractions are located in remote areas with limited public transportation.
